We offer mild memory care apartments, also known as the “bridge”. Unique to Franklin Park, the bridge apartments offer mild memory care for residents who benefit from person-centered care from licensed staff skilled in the treatment of dementia-related diseases. Mild memory residents are physically able to do many tasks and activities independently but may need some redirection and reminders. “Wander-guard” bracelets are available for loved ones who may be at-risk for exit-seeking and the bracelet will trigger an alarm if they exit the building. Floor plans and features are similar to assisted living apartments and include a designated outdoor courtyard, dining room, living space and pantry.

Franklin Park Alamo Heights has a number of residential apartments, assisted living rooms, and memory care ones. It's a new facility and some of it is not occupied yet. It's a lovely establishment and it's in a well-established neighborhood. There are a lot of old stately homes and a lot of trees around the area. There's a fair number of areas that you can go to within the establishment. We chose it because their apartments are bigger than most. They have wood shops, some people take walks, and they have activities for people who are not physically active. They watch movies, go swimming, there are exercise areas, a library, and a reading area available to all three of the units. Our apartment has a balcony that overlooks the city to the south. It's on the fourth floor and it's very nice in that we have a very good view. On some days, depending on the time of the year, you can see the skyline of Downtown San Antonio or the quarry area, which has now become a mall and a golf course. We chose it because we thought it had virtually all of the things that we were very interested in. The staff was very courteous and very helpful. They have buses and they haul the residents to and from Downtown, the parks, and the grocery stores. They also have covered and indoor parking.
